Output 8113b3a5ae701cff4d9c061e8f84840616e6fb0bc4670e3f493e5704d742376d:1

value
78153573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b0da43e1b99ac81bf8ea03c70377869e5b6bd3 OP_EQUAL
address
3EhVjiaLrnY41uZFWoFn4nhvxNGnpWaFpR
transaction
8113b3a5ae701cff4d9c061e8f84840616e6fb0bc4670e3f493e5704d742376d
confirmations
128309
spent
true